Cost to replace the mechanical key

The cost of replacing the mechanical key for your car will vary depending on the model and make of your vehicle. A replacement mechanical key can cost between $5 to $15. However, a transponder chip-enabled key could cost as much as $200. A reputable locksmith for cars can create a replacement key for a lower price.

Mechanical car keys are the most cost-effective to duplicate, however they are not always the best option. Many cars have smart immobilizer systems that prevent keys from working without the fob. A mechanical duplicate could be more affordable than professional key cutting.

You can program your car keys with a key analyzer , or have them cut by locksmiths. The process of replacing a key can take some time, but is worth it if require your car to be back on the road. A good locksmith can charge about $50 for a standard mechanical key replacement. However, the cost can go up depending on whether the dealer has to program the key with codes.

Transponder keys have an electronic chip that can help your car start. They can cost as high as $160 for a replacement key however, a locksmith can cost you only a fraction of what the dealership will charge. A locksmith could charge between $20 and 30 percent less than the dealership.

Laser-cut car keys are costly to replace. Most locksmiths have a standard key cutting machine, however they may not have a laser key cutting device. Laser-cut keys require a higher-end machine that can cost up to $300. Keys cut with lasers usually have transponder chips, and are programmed to add extra security.

Cost to replace the key fob

The replacement of a key fob can be expensive. Based on the type of fob and the vehicle the cost of a new key fob may be anywhere from $100 to more than $500. The purchase of a spare key fob can reduce your expenses and prevent you from having to cover the entire cost.

The most affordable car key fobs are the standard type that range from $50 to $100 to replace. The fobs don't work with your car automatically , therefore you will need to program them. This is done by a mechanic, locksmith or at a dealership for cars.

When not in use, switchblade keys can be folded into a key fob that will release when you press the button. This type of key can be purchased in a separate manner or at a dealership for around $300. These types of key fobs can also be programmed with a chip that will make the car start.
